Just getting started building an LS2 that will be going in a 2001 camaro SS using livernois 404 cid stroker kit, D1SC pro charger, TEA stage 2 243 heads. Peak Speed extreme port job on LS2 intake with a 102 mm throttle body. Will be posting pictures and modification shortly. These are some issues we ran into while putting the short block together. We had to clearance the block for the Manley H beam connecting rod bolts.

Even though the ross piston were clearanced for the reluctor wheel there still was inadequate clearance on number 8 so we had too do some additional clearancing so no contact would acquire.

Installing the Ross supercharged pistons after filing to the rings to .24 and .26 on the second.

Photo of 404 stroker crank installed using arp main studs with bearing clearance on average of .0022. Rod bearing clearance of .0023

Comp camshaft installed using cloyes hex adjust true roller LS2 timing chain and gears. Custom camshaft specced by vengeance racing with .620 I lift .615 E lift
duration @ .050 235 I and 242 E with a lobe separation of 114.
